Ovarian Leydig cells and neural crests.

In our search for markers to identify and study ovarian Leydig cells, we utilized immunohistochemical techniques and visualized the results using conventional and confocal microscopy. We successfully employed steroidogenic factor- 1 (SF1), androgen receptor (AR), and class III β-tubulin as markers. SF1 and AR specifically highlighted the intraneural cell precursors of Leydig cells, which were previously identified in a published case of mature cystic teratoma of the ovary, and the adult ovarian Leydig cells. Furthermore, the transient expression of class III β-tubulin could be associated with the intraneural displacement of these precursors, cooperating in their migration to colonize the ovaries of adult women.

期刊介绍: Human Cell is the official English-language journal of the Japan Human Cell Society. The journal serves as a forum for international research on all aspects of the human cell, encompassing not only cell biology but also pathology, cytology, and oncology, including clinical oncology. Embryonic stem cells derived from animals, regenerative medicine using animal cells, and experimental animal models with implications for human diseases are covered as well. Submissions in any of the following categories will be considered: Research Articles, Cell Lines, Rapid Communications, Reviews, and Letters to the Editor. A brief clinical case report focusing on cellular responses to pathological insults in human studies may also be submitted as a Letter to the Editor in a concise and short format. Not only basic scientists but also gynecologists, oncologists, and other clinical scientists are welcome to submit work expressing new ideas or research using human cells.
